localscope: Jupyter Notebook의 전역 변수 버그 제거
2025-03-17
Jupyter Notebook 함수에서 전역 변수를 실수로 사용하여 발생하는 버그 때문에 고생한 적이 있으십니까? localscope는 함수의 접근 가능한 범위를 제한하여 이 문제를 해결합니다. 이렇게 하면 전역 변수의 의도치 않은 누출을 방지하여 더욱 재현 가능한 결과와 디버깅의 스트레스를 줄일 수 있습니다. 예를 들어, 전역 변수 `sigma`에 의존하는 평균 제곱 오차를 계산하는 함수는 `sigma`가 변경되면 예측할 수 없는 결과를 생성합니다. localscope는 `sigma`를 인수로 전달하도록 강제하여 이러한 위험을 제거합니다.
개발